Ziegler was born on September 30, 2002 in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ania to Melissa Gisoni and Kurt Ziegler. Ziegler's parents divorced in 2011, citing that dance took both a financial and emotional toll on the family. Ziegler's mother later remarried Greg Gisoni in mid-2013. Ziegler has a younger sister, Mackenzie Ziegler (born June 4, 2004), and two older half brothers, Tyler Ziegler and Ryan Ziegler, from her father's previous marriage. Her family currently resides in Murrysville, Pennsylvania. Ziegler began dancing at the age of 2 at Reign Dance Productions of Pittsburgh and at age 5-6, she joined the Abby Lee Dance Company. Ziegler's younger sister, Mackenzie, later followed in her footsteps and joined RDP and ALDC also. In 2011, Ziegler was a contestant on the CBS dance competition show, "Live to Dance", however the show was cancelled before her episode aired. Later that year, Ziegler's mother earned a featured role on Lifetime's Dance Moms, a program that documents the day-to-day lives of the young dancers on the Abby Lee Dance Company Elite Competition Team. On the program, Ziegler appears alongside her mother and Mackenzie, also a dancer, and fellow dance team members such as, Brooke Hyland, Paige Hyland, Chloe Lukasiak,Nia Frazier, Kendall Vertes, and Kalani Hilliker. In 2013, Ziegler made an appearance on the sister program, Abby's Ultimate Dance Competition. In 2012, Ziegler landed her first professional acting job playing the role of 'Young Deb' on the Lifetime series Drop Dead Diva. Deb, a lawyer, would represent her mother, Bobbie, a dance school director, as she is being sued by the family of a young dancer. The case would remind Deb of her former dance career with flashbacks of a young Deb dancing, portrayed by Ziegler. Ziegler has appeared in a Skechers advertisement, and has been featured in several music videos, including "It's Like Summer" by Lux, "Cry" by Alexx Calise, and "Chandelier" by Sia. She also danced "Chandelier" live on The Ellen Degeneres Show. Ziegler has also modeled for a number of clothing lines, including Glitzy Girl, Oxyjen, Sally Miller, Purple Pixies, and Cicci Dancewear. Ziegler and her family are ambassadors for the Starlight Children's Foundation, are sponsored by Dancer's Care Foundation, and sponsor the James Connection and Children's Hospital of Pittsburgh.
